On Fri, Sep 13, 2019 at 07:40:22PM -0500, Joe Hershberger wrote:
> Part of the env cleanup moved this out of the environment code and into
> the net code. However, this helper is sometimes needed even when the net
> stack isn't included.
> 
> Move the helper to lib/net_utils.c like it's similarly-purposed
> string_to_ip(). Also rename the moved function to similar naming.

> diff --git a/doc/README.enetaddr b/doc/README.enetaddr
> index f926485986..5baa9f2179 100644
> --- a/doc/README.enetaddr
> +++ b/doc/README.enetaddr
> @@ -76,12 +76,12 @@ To assist in the management of these layers, a few helper functions exist.  You
>  should use these rather than attempt to do any kind of parsing/manipulation
>  yourself as many common errors have arisen in the past.
>  
> -	* void eth_parse_enetaddr(const char *addr, uchar *enetaddr);
> +	* void string_to_enetaddr(const char *addr, uchar *enetaddr);
>  
>  Convert a string representation of a MAC address to the binary version.
>  char *addr = "00:11:22:33:44:55";
>  uchar enetaddr[6];
> -eth_parse_enetaddr(addr, enetaddr);
> +string_to_enetaddr(addr, enetaddr);
>  /* enetaddr now equals { 0x00, 0x11, 0x22, 0x33, 0x44, 0x55 } */

> diff --git a/lib/net_utils.c b/lib/net_utils.c
> index 9fb9d4a4b0..ed5044c3de 100644
> --- a/lib/net_utils.c
> +++ b/lib/net_utils.c
> @@ -41,3 +41,18 @@ struct in_addr string_to_ip(const char *s)
>  	addr.s_addr = htonl(addr.s_addr);
>  	return addr;
>  }
> +
> +void string_to_enetaddr(const char *addr, uint8_t *enetaddr)
> +{
> +	char *end;
> +	int i;
> +
> +	if (!enetaddr)
> +		return;
> +
> +	for (i = 0; i < 6; ++i) {
> +		enetaddr[i] = addr ? simple_strtoul(addr, &end, 16) : 0;
> +		if (addr)
> +			addr = (*end) ? end + 1 : end;
> +	}
> +}
